In this DVD, El shares his insights on music and guitar playing, along with his evocative and distinctive guitar style. His music ranges from Celtic songs and dance tunes, through alternating-bass Americana, sacred music, pop tunes and his original compositions. Titles: Medley: The Fair Flower of Northumberland*/Casadh*, Medley: Believe Me, If All Those Endearing Young Charms*/ Ned of the Hill*, Medley: Morgan Magan*/Carolan’s Receipt*, Medley: October Winds*/My Mary of the Curling Hair*, Medley: Lament for Owen Roe O'Neill*/The Rights of Man*/The Kid on the Mountain*, Jock O'Hazeldean*, Hector the Hero*, Medley: Will the Circle Be Unbroken*/Joshua Fit the Battle of Jericho*, Holy Manna*, Medley: Fairest Lord Jesus*/Give Me Jesus*, Just As I Am*, Medley: Be Thou My Vision*/Amazing Grace*, Hyfrydol*, Le Mans*, Song for Sheila*, Perfidia, My Girl, Still the One, Medley: Working My Way Back to You/There Is a Rose in Spanish Harlem, Drifting Too Far from the Shore. PDF files of the tab/music of those tunes marked with a star (*) are included on the DVD.
